MANILA, Philippines — Senate President Tito Sotto III allowed former Bulacan assistant district engineer Brice Hernandez to attend the investigation on flood control projects at the House of Representatives (HOR).
Sotto allows detained Public Works engineer to attend House probe on flood control projects

Hernandez was detained at the Senate on Monday after the Senate Blue Ribbon Committee cited him in contempt for repeatedly denying his alleged casino habits.
